1. Installation Issues
Problem: Content Manager won’t install or open
✅ Solution:
- Ensure You Have the Correct Version – Download
- Extract the ZIP File Properly – CM doesn’t require installation. Extract all files from the ZIP and place them in a dedicated folder.
- Run as Administrator – Right-click
Content Manager.exe
> Run as Administrator. - Check for Missing Dependencies – Ensure that:
- You have Microsoft .NET Framework 4.8+ installed.
- You have the latest DirectX version installed.
- Your GPU drivers are updated.
- Delete Corrupt Configuration Files – Navigate to
C:\Users\YourName\AppData\Local\AcTools Content Manager
and delete everything. Then restart CM.
2. Crashes & Freezing Problems
Problem: Content Manager crashes on startup
✅ Solution:
- Start in Safe Mode – Hold Shift while launching CM to disable Custom Shaders Patch (CSP) and other advanced settings.
- Clear Cache – Delete temporary files:
C:\Users\YourName\AppData\Local\AcTools Content Manager\Cache
. - Disable Mods – Go to Content > Mods and disable any newly installed mods before launching CM.
- Reinstall Content Manager – Download a fresh copy from the official website and replace all files.
Problem: Assetto Corsa crashes when launching via Content Manager
✅ Solution:
- Verify Game Files – In Steam, go to Library > Right-click Assetto Corsa > Properties > Local Files > Verify Integrity.
- Disable CSP Temporarily – CM > Settings > Custom Shaders Patch > Disable CSP.
- Check Crash Logs – CM Logs Tab often provides insights into what caused the crash.
- Remove Conflicting Mods – Uninstall any recently added mods or remove them from
assettocorsa/content
.
3. Performance & FPS Drops
Problem: Low FPS when using Content Manager & CSP
✅ Solution:
- Lower CSP Settings: Go to CM > Settings > CSP > Graphics Adjustments, then disable:
- Extra FX
- Motion Blur
- Smart Mirrors (or reduce mirror resolution)
- Reduce Reflection Frequency – Lower Reflection Resolution under CM’s Video settings.
- Disable Smoke Generation – Under Particles FX, turn off high smoke generation.
- Use CM’s FPS Limiter – Set FPS to 60 or 90 (VR users may need 45 locked FPS).
- Disable Extra Apps – Disable unnecessary on-screen HUD elements under CM > Settings > Assetto Corsa > Apps.
4. Mod Installation & Compatibility Issues
Problem: Mods are not appearing in Content Manager
✅ Solution:
- Ensure the Mod is Installed in the Correct Folder – Mods should be placed in
assettocorsa/content/cars/
(for cars) andassettocorsa/content/tracks/
(for tracks). - Use CM’s Drag & Drop Installer – Drag the mod’s
.zip
file directly into CM’s main window and install it. - Enable Mod Scanning – CM Settings > Content Manager > Enable Auto-Scanning for Mods.
- Check for Missing Files – Use CM’s Content Tab > Analyze feature to detect missing files.
Problem: “Checksum Mismatch” Error in Multiplayer
✅ Solution:
- Ensure You Have the Same Mod Version – Some servers require specific mod versions. Redownload the correct version from RaceDepartment.
- Delete and Reinstall the Mod – Fully remove the mod and install it again.
5. Multiplayer & Server Issues
Problem: Cannot Join Servers (“Race Cancelled” Error)
✅ Solution:
- Check for Missing Cars/Tracks – CM will show a red error message with missing mods. Click it to auto-download (if available).
- Manually Install Missing Cars/Tracks – Search for them on RaceDepartment.
- Disable CSP for Online Racing – Some servers do not support CSP. Go to CM > CSP Settings > Disable CSP for Online Play.
- Verify Your Steam ID is Linked – CM > Settings > Assetto Corsa > Online > Steam ID should be detected.
6. Custom Shaders Patch (CSP) & Sol Troubleshooting
Problem: Night Racing & Weather Not Working
✅ Solution:
- Install Sol Properly: Download Sol from RaceDepartment and place it in
assettocorsa/mods/
. - Enable Sol in CM: Go to Settings > Assetto Corsa > Weather and set Sol as the active weather script.
- Activate CSP’s Lighting FX: CM > Settings > CSP > Lighting FX > Enable Dynamic Lights.
Problem: Rain Effects Not Working
✅ Solution:
- Ensure CSP Preview Version 1.78+ is installed.
- Enable RainFX in CM > CSP Settings > Weather FX.
- Some tracks require RainFX config files to be added manually.
7. VR & Hardware-Specific Problems
Problem: VR is Stuttering or Not Running Smoothly
✅ Solution:
- Enable VR Mode: CM > Settings > Assetto Corsa > Video > Enable VR Mode.
- Lower Supersampling: Set SteamVR or Oculus to 1.2x – 1.5x instead of 2.0x+.
- Reduce CSP Effects: Disable Extra FX, Motion Blur, and Lens Flare.
- Lock FPS at 90 or 45 (ASW Mode).
